Transaction 536b31ab9a803e630cf7c0334271949b90c602aebc072d4057218215cc365d54
1 Input
1 Output
-
536b31ab9a803e630cf7c0334271949b90c602aebc072d4057218215cc365d54:0
- value
- 58436
- script pubkey
- OP_0 OP_PUSHBYTES_32 1a1d4c68c2dde59b313af14a87e1cfaff723b786ededc1b6bbc908931365ebdb
- address
- bc1qrgw5c6xzmhjekvf6799g0cw04lmj8duxahkurd4meyyfxym9a0ds9ydgrf